این برنامه لینوکس به نام Stockfish است که آخرین نسخه آن را می توان با نام Stockfish15.1.zip دانلود کرد. می توان آن را به صورت آنلاین در ارائه دهنده میزبانی رایگان OnWorks برای ایستگاه های کاری اجرا کرد.
این اپلیکیشن به نام Stockfish را با OnWorks به صورت آنلاین دانلود و اجرا کنید.
برای اجرای این برنامه این دستورالعمل ها را دنبال کنید:
- 1. این برنامه را در رایانه شخصی خود دانلود کنید.
- 2. در فایل منیجر ما https://www.onworks.net/myfiles.php?username=XXXXX نام کاربری مورد نظر خود را وارد کنید.
- 3. این برنامه را در چنین فایل منیجر آپلود کنید.
- 4. OnWorks Linux آنلاین یا ش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MACOS را از این وب سایت راه اندازی کنید.
- 5. از سیستم عامل لینوکس OnWorks که به تازگی راه اندازی کرده اید، به مدیر فایل ما https://www.onworks.net/myfiles.php?username=XXXXX با نام کاربری که می خواهید بروید.
- 6. اپلیکیشن را دانلود کرده، نصب و اجرا کنید.
اسکرین شات ها:
استاک ماهی
DESCRIPTION:
Stockfish یک موتور شطرنج رایگان و قدرتمند UCI است که از Glaurung 2.1 مشتق شده است. Stockfish یک برنامه شطرنج کامل نیست و به یک رابط کاربری گرافیکی (GUI) سازگار با UCI (به عنوان مثال XBoard با PolyGlot، Scid، Cute Chess، eboard، Arena، Sigma Chess، Shredder، Chess Partner یا Fritz) برای استفاده راحت نیاز دارد. . برای اطلاعات در مورد نحوه استفاده از Stockfish با آن، اسناد مربوط به رابط کاربری گرافیکی انتخابی خود را بخوانید. Stockfish ۱۱ بار قهرمان مسابقات موتور برتر شطرنج شده است. Stockfish منبع باز است (مجوز GPLv11). این بدان معناست که شما می توانید کد را بخوانید، آن را تغییر دهید و به آن کمک کنید. می توانید از Stockfish در رایانه یا دستگاه iOS یا Android خود استفاده کنید. بنابراین شما می توانید تحلیل شطرنج در سطح جهانی را در هر کجا که هستید دریافت کنید. موتور Stockfish دارای دو تابع ارزیابی برای شطرنج است، ارزیابی کلاسیک بر اساس اصطلاحات دست ساز، و ارزیابی NNUE بر اساس شبکه های عصبی با قابلیت به روز رسانی کارآمد.
امکانات
- ارزیابی کلاسیک تقریباً روی تمام معماریهای CPU کارآمد اجرا میشود
- ارزیابی NNUE از درونیات برداری موجود در اکثر CPUها (sse2، avx2، neon یا مشابه) سود می برد.
- رابط جهانی شطرنج (UCI) یک پروتکل استاندارد است که برای برقراری ارتباط با یک موتور شطرنج استفاده می شود.
- Stockfish اکثر گزینه های خود را همانطور که در پروتکل UCI توضیح داده است پیاده سازی می کند
- توسعه دهندگان می توانند مقادیر پیش فرض گزینه های UCI موجود در Stockfish را با تایپ کردن ./stockfish uci در ترمینال مشاهده کنند.
- در CPU هایی که از دستورالعمل های برداری مدرن (avx2 و موارد مشابه) پشتیبانی می کنند، ارزیابی NNUE منجر به قدرت بازی بسیار قوی تر می شود.
زبان برنامه نویسی
++C
دسته بندی ها
این برنامه ای است که می تواند از https://sourceforge.net/projects/stockfish.mirror/ نیز دریافت شود. در OnWorks میزبانی شده است تا به آسانی از یکی از سیستم عامل های رایگان ما به صورت آنلاین اجرا شود.